Boosting the Startup Ecosystem: Opportunities and Challenges in Tech Innovation

The startup ecosystem in Lyon is rapidly evolving, driven by a confluence of innovation, investment, and collaboration. As the city positions itself as a tech hub, opportunities for entrepreneurs abound, particularly in sectors such as artificial intelligence, biotechnology, and sustainable technologies. The presence of esteemed universities and research institutions fuels a talent pool that is both skilled and diverse, enhancing the potential for groundbreaking startups.

However, this burgeoning landscape is not without its challenges. Access to funding remains a significant hurdle for many startups, particularly in the early stages. While venture capital is becoming more prevalent, the competition for investment is fierce. Additionally, navigating regulatory frameworks can be daunting for new businesses, particularly those in highly regulated industries.

To truly capitalize on its potential, Lyon must foster a supportive ecosystem that not only attracts talent and investment but also addresses these challenges head-on, ensuring that innovation thrives in a sustainable manner.
